代码拉取完成,页面将自动刷新
#include <iostream>
#include <ctime>
using namespace std;
int main()
{
int score = 0;
cout << "输入数字" << endl;
cin >> score;
if (score >= 530)
{
cout << score << "分可以去一本" << endl;
}
if (score > 600)
{
cout << score << "分可以去211" << endl;
}
else
{
cout << score << "去不了211" << endl;
}
if (score > 700)
{
cout << score << "分可以去清北" << endl;
}
else if (score > 660)
{
cout << score << "分可以去C9" << endl;
}
else if (score > 630)
{
cout << score << "分可以去985" << endl;
}
else if (score > 590)
{
cout << score << "分可以去211" << endl;
}
else
{
cout << score << "去不了211" << endl;
}
if (score > 630)
{
if (score > 660)
{
if (score > 700)
{
cout << score << "分可以去清北" << endl;
}
else
{
cout << score << "分可以去C9" << endl;
}
}
else
{
cout << score << "分可以去985" << endl;
}
}
else
{
cout << score << "分不可以去985" << endl;
}
int weight1 = 0, weight2 = 0, weight3 = 0;
cout << "输入3个体重:" << endl;
cin >> weight1 >> weight2 >> weight3;
if (weight1 > weight2)
{
if (weight1 > weight3)
{
cout << "小猪1最重" << endl;
}
else
{
cout << "小猪3最重" << endl;
}
}
else
{
if (weight2 > weight3)
{
cout << "小猪2最重" << endl;
}
else
{
cout << "小猪3最重" << endl;
}
}
int a = 10, b = 20, c = 0;
c = (a > b ? a : b);
a > b ? a : b = a + b;//返回的是变量b,可以对b赋值
cout << c << " " << a << " " << b << endl;
int movie_score = 0;
cout << "输入电影评分0--10:" << endl;
cin >> movie_score;
switch (movie_score)// 判断条件只能是int或char,不能是区间或其他
{
case 10:
case 9:
cout << "经典" << endl;
break;
case 8:
case 7:
cout << "优秀" << endl;
break;
case 6:
case 5:
cout << "一般" << endl;
break;
default:
cout << "烂片" << endl;
break;
}
int num1 = 0;
while (num1 < 10)
{
cout << num1 << endl;
num1++;
}
int guess = 0, num2 = 0;
srand((unsigned int)time(NULL));
guess = rand() % 100 + 1;
while (1)
{
cout << "输入一个1--100的数字,其他数字退出" << endl;
cin >> num2;
if (num2 < 1 || num2>100)
{
cout << "退出游戏" << endl;
break;
}
if (num2 == guess)
{
cout << "猜对啦!" << endl;
break;
}
else if (num2 > guess)
{
cout << "猜大啦!" << endl;
}
else
{
cout << "猜小啦!" << endl;
}
}
int num3 = 0;
do
{
cout << num3 << endl;
num3++;
} while (num3 < 10);//先执行do,再判断,满足while则继续
int num4 = 0, num5 = 0, num6 = 0;
int num7 = 100;
do
{
num4 = num7 / 100;
num5 = num7 / 10 % 10;
num6 = num7 % 10;
if (num4 * num4 * num4 + num5 * num5 * num5 + num6 * num6 * num6 == num7)
{
cout << num7 << endl;
}
num7++;
} while (num7 <= 999);//水仙花数
for (int i = 0; i < 10; i++)
{
cout << i << endl;
}
for (int i = 0;;)
{
if (i >= 10)
{
break;
}
cout << i++ << endl;
}
for (int i = 1; i <= 100; i++)
{
if (i % 10 == 7 || i % 7 == 0 || i / 10 == 7)
{
cout << "敲桌子 " << i << endl;
}
}
for (int i = 0; i < 10; i++)
{
for (int j = 0; j < 10; j++)
{
cout << "* ";
}
cout << endl;
}
for (int i = 1; i <= 9; i++)
{
for (int j = 1; j <= i; j++)
{
cout << j << "*" << i << "=" << j * i << "\t";
}
cout << endl;
}
system("pause");
return 0;
}
此处可能存在不合适展示的内容,页面不予展示。您可通过相关编辑功能自查并修改。
如您确认内容无涉及 不当用语 / 纯广告导流 / 暴力 / 低俗色情 / 侵权 / 盗版 / 虚假 / 无价值内容或违法国家有关法律法规的内容,可点击提交进行申诉,我们将尽快为您处理。